#034bff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#034bff is composed of 1.2% red, 29.4%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.8% cyan, 70.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 50.6%. #034bff color hex could be obtained by blending #0696ff with #0000ff.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#034bff

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000103 is the darkest color, while #eef3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#034bff

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777d8b is the less saturated color, while #034bff is the most saturated one.
